## Changelog — Shrinkhorn CLI v4.2

This release changes several defaults in the batch image resizer. Support should be aware that the default output format is now lossless, the worker pool no longer scales with CPU count automatically, and the resize filter default changed from bilinear to Lanczos. Customers upgrading without a config file will see slower but higher-quality runs. The new default configuration values ship as follows.

config for tagaf-bawif:
[norok]
host = norok.ordinworks.local
user = norok_svc
database = norok_prod

Context: Ardenfell line margins slipped three points over two quarters. Drivers: input steel costs, aggressive discounting at the Westmoor branch, and a stale price book. Proposal: uplift list prices four percent, tighten discount authority to regional level, sunset the two lowest-margin SKUs. Risk: volume loss at Halverton accounts, estimated under two percent. Decision requested at Thursday's review. Modelling assumptions are in the appendix pack. The commercial reasoning leadership wants kept close is noted directly below.

board note of tajop-yajof: The finance team signed off on a budget of $77.6 million for Project Pramir.

☐ Ceremony item 12 — Thumbnail queue keys. Plugin authors integrating with the Wrenhollow thumbnail generation queue must confirm their signing keys were rotated during this ceremony. The old queue credentials are now revoked. Re-enrollment of a plugin's worker requires the recovery passphrase that appears directly below.

unlock words, fawig-bagef: olidor-holir-istox-holath-tamys-quenion-giliel